What You’ll Pay for Internet in West Valley City

In 2025, the average internet bill in West Valley City is $75 per month for speeds ranging from 100-500 Mbps. Most residents have access to cable or fiber internet from providers like Xfinity, CenturyLink, and Google Fiber. Entry-level 100 Mbps plans start around $45/month, while gigabit speeds (1000 Mbps) average $90/month.

For the best value, look for promotional rates and bundle deals that include TV and streaming services. Keep in mind that actual speeds may vary depending on your location and network congestion during peak usage times.

Streaming Service Costs in 2025

For cord-cutters who rely solely on streaming, here’s a breakdown of the monthly subscription costs for popular services in 2025:

Streaming Service Monthly Price Simultaneous Streams
Netflix Standard $19.99 2
Hulu (Ad-supported) $8.99 2
Disney+ (No Ads) $13.99 4
Amazon Prime Video $14.99 3
YouTube TV $79.99 3

🏆 Winner: For families, a combo of Netflix, Disney+, and Hulu covers a wide range of content for around $43/month. Solo viewers on a budget can opt for ad-supported Hulu or Prime Video, which offer a mix of original series, movies, and network shows.

Do You Need Fast Internet in West Valley City?

The speed you need depends on your household size and online activities. For a family of four who frequently streams 4K video, plays online games, and works from home, a plan with at least 200 Mbps is recommended. A 200 Mbps plan in West Valley City usually costs $60 to $80 per month.

However, if you live alone or only use the internet for basic browsing, email, and SD streaming, you can get by with a 50-100 Mbps plan. Fiber internet is available in select West Valley City neighborhoods, but most residents have access to cable speeds up to 1000 Mbps, which is plenty fast for the average user.
